| def download_and_extract_audio(youtube_url): | |
| output_path = "downloads" | |
| os.makedirs(output_path, exist_ok=True) | |
| ydl_opts = { | |
| 'format': 'bestaudio/best', | |
| 'outtmpl': os.path.join(output_path, '%(id)s.%(ext)s'), | |
| 'postprocessors': [{ | |
| 'key': 'FFmpegExtractAudio', | |
| 'preferredcodec': 'mp3', | |
| 'preferredquality': '192', | |
| }], | |
| } | |
| with yt_dlp.YoutubeDL(ydl_opts) as ydl: | |
| info_dict = ydl.extract_info(youtube_url, download=True) | |
| video_id = info_dict.get("id", None) | |
| filename = os.path.join(output_path, f"{video_id}.mp3") | |
| return filename | |
| def transcribe_audio(audio_path): | |
| model = WhisperModel("base", compute_type="int8", device="cuda" if torch.cuda.is_available() else "cpu") | |
| segments, _ = model.transcribe(audio_path) | |
| transcript = " ".join([seg.text for seg in segments]) | |
| return transcript | |
